The Southern Regional Police Department was formed by merging the Conestoga Township and Pequea Township Police Departments in January of 2003. The department serves both Conestoga and Pequea Townships with twenty-four hour police coverage. The Chief of Police is John Fiorill.

 

The department is administered by the Southern Regional Police Commission. Members of the Commission are: Harry Lehman, Steve Charles and Donna Eshleman. Police Commission meetings are held the second Tuesday of every month (except for November which is the second Wednesday) at the Conestoga Fire Hall Meeting Room at 7:00 pm. Meetings are open to the public and usually last about thirty minutes.
